I just gotta post a compliment for Seat Concepts, just went for a ride on my KLR with the new seat, and man is it comfortable.
Holy cow, it's nicer than my office chair. Really, really pleased with it, thanks Seat Concepts! Thanks CA Stu PS I put about 300 miles on my TE 610 weekend before last, the seat you guys did for that is awesome, too. I feel like I'm sitting "in" the bike, rather than hovering over it like I did on the "Brand X" seat that it used to have.
